PORTLAND – Sacramento State sophomore right-hander Shelby Voelz and Portland State freshman right-hander Anna Bertrand have been named the Pacific Coast Softball Conference Pitchers of the Week, while Hornet sophomore shortstop Desiree Beltran and Viking senior second baseman Becca Diede have earned PCSC Player of the Week honors, the conference office announced Monday.
Voelz earned Coastal Division Pitcher of the Week honors by posting a 0.89 ERA, despite posting a 1-2 record. The Vancouver, Wash., native tossed a one-hit shutout in a 2-0 win over UC Riverside on Friday, striking out four and walking one. She limited No. 11 Stanford to one run on three hits over six innings in suffering a tough 1-0 loss. In three appearances last week, Voelz limited opponents to a .145 batting average over 15 2/3 innings. She allowed three runs, two earned, on eight hits and eight walks, while fanning eight.
Bertrand went 1-1 with a 2.19 ERA and struck out 23 in 16 innings over four appearances, including two starts, at UCLA’s Stacy Winsberg Memorial Tournament, to earn Mountain Division Pitcher accolades. Bertrand suffered a 1-0 loss to Cal Poly on Friday, despite throwing a one-hitter as a Portland State error led to the game’s only run in the eighth inning. She earned a 12-6 decision over Cal State Northridge on Sunday, allowing one unearned run on two hits and two walks, while striking out six in four innings of work.
Beltran, from Agoura Hills, Calif., hit safely in five-of-six of Sacramento State’s games last week en route to being named the Coastal Division Player of the Week. The 2009 PCSC Freshman of the Year hit .500, going 8-for-16 with one home run, one double and five RBI. She was also walked three times, including one free pass, to post a .600 on-base percentage.
Diede, from Broomfield, Colo., hit .450 with five doubles and five RBI in six games for Portland State to be named the PCSC Mountain Division Player of the Week. Diede hit safely in 4-of-6 games, recording a .700 slugging percentage and a .500 on-base percentage.
